"Paradise is encompassed with pain"

Your resolutions and purposes now and then are fulfilled
so that through hope your heart might form another intention which He
might once again destroy.
For if He were to keep you completely from success,
you would despair: how would the seed of expectation be sown?
If your heart did not sow that seed,
and then encounter barrenness,
how would it recognize its submission to the Divine will?
By their failures lovers are made aware of their Lord.
Lack of success is the guide to Paradise:
Pay attention to the tradition,
"Paradise is encompassed with pain."*

~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~ ~

`Azm-hâ o qasd-hâ dar mâ-jarâ
gâh gâhi râst mi âyad torâ
Tâ be-tab`-e ân delet niyat konad
bâr-e digar niyatet-râ be-shekand
Var be-kolli bi morâdet dâshti
del shodi nawmid amal kay kâshti
Var ne-kâridi amal az `urish
kay shodi paydâ baru maqhurish
`آsheqân az bi morâdihâ-ye khvish
bâ khabar gashtand az Mawlâ-ye khvish
Bi morâdi shod qelâvoz-e Behesht
"Huffat al-Jannat" shenaw ay khvosh-seresht

*Hadith of the Prophet Muhammad.

-- Mathnawi III: 4462-4467
Version by Camille and Kabir Helminski
"Rumi: Jewels of Remembrance"
Threshold Books, 1996
(Persian transliteration courtesy of Yahyل Monastra)
